Project Overview & Why It Matters
Bathrooms represent some of the hardest-working square footage in any home. When dealing with a limited footprint, poor design choices quickly lead to cluttered counters, bumped elbows, and a space that feels more like a closet than a place to prepare for the day. Thoughtful bathroom design focuses on optical illusions and clever structural adjustments to free up physical space while improving traffic flow. By prioritizing a space-saving bathroom layout, you reclaim wasted vertical areas and eliminate bulky obstructions.
Tackling this project yields major dividends. According to real estate market data, mid-range bathroom remodels regularly recoup up to seventy percent of their cost at resale. Buyers place a premium on clean, modern, and efficient bathrooms. Beyond financial return, optimizing your bathroom layout profoundly impacts your daily quality of life. Removing visual clutter lowers stress; installing proper lighting enhances grooming routines; upgrading fixtures prevents frustrating plumbing issues down the road. You do not need thousands of extra square feet to achieve a spa-like atmosphere. You simply need to deploy specific bathroom remodel ideas that force the existing room to work harder for you.
